I don't think mesh makes sense from an economics perspective. The number of edges scales O(n^2), where n is the number of people in the network. That's not very efficient. Even if you think wireless internet is feasible in dense urban areas (I think this is still an open question) it seems like a star topology connected by wireless backhaul to fiber makes more sense. This scales O(n).

That's why we build a hybrid network with p2p and p2mp backhaul.

Why doesn't a startup run their own fibre? Are building owners that protective? Actually scratch that, I tried getting a 1 gig cross manhattan link. Cost more than 1g to London.

It depends on the location. If you are talking about downtown Manhattan you can get dark fiber between any major buildings for about $5k/mo. If you are not in a mojor building then Zayo would do it for about $20k build out worst case scenario + same $5k/mo, since Zayo touches a boatload of manholes. There was also Metro Optical but I dont know how large is their footprint. They are quite creative.

But in general, go to a decent building and order Cogent. That gets your building on the net. Cogent eats fiber extension charges left and right. Plus you actually get 1Gbit/sec for $500/mo. Now you take that 1Gbit/sec and wire to neighboring buildings by running ethernet or standard yellow fiber. That's how ghetto ISPs get stuff done. It was done for years because it works. There's incentive for those who own building to form a community ISP or provide an access to a community ISP because those that own builds want the same product and they know they can share some of the costs.
